1. Start with the service area you can explain accurately

A local page should distinguish Bellwood from Chesterfield County and from Virginia as a whole. Bellwood is a CDP recorded in Chesterfield County, so your firm should decide whether it serves Bellwood specifically, the county more broadly, or additional Virginia locations. That decision affects the language, page structure, internal links, and questions an AI system may associate with your firm. A broad statement such as “serving Virginia” may be accurate but too general for a person asking about help near Bellwood. A narrower statement may be misleading if the firm does not actually serve that area. Bosseo’s public AI SEO description emphasizes clear firm details, locations, practice areas, structured data, and city-specific content. Those capabilities make geographic accuracy a central review point, not a reason to infer local demand.

Recommended approach

Before engaging, list every location and service area the firm is prepared to state publicly. Ask Bosseo how it would represent Bellwood, Chesterfield County, and any wider Virginia coverage without treating them as interchangeable. Approve only geographic wording the firm can support.

2. Match pages to the questions prospective clients actually ask

Bosseo describes answer-ready content as pages built around real client questions, with a clear and quotable structure. For a Bellwood-serving law firm, that means reviewing the questions that arise from the firm’s actual practice areas rather than publishing generic local copy. The relevant distinction is not simply “Bellwood lawyer.” It is the legal problem, the jurisdictional context the firm handles, the next practical step, and the location the firm serves. The available geographic record identifies Bellwood and its county relationship, but it does not identify legal needs or practice-area demand. Those must come from the firm’s own services, consultations, and client-facing knowledge.

Recommended approach

Create a question map from the firm’s approved practice areas and intake language. Prioritize questions the attorneys can answer accurately, then decide whether each answer belongs on a service page, location page, FAQ, or another useful resource. Review every page for legal accuracy and relevance before publication.

3. Make the firm understandable as one verifiable entity

AI systems need enough consistent information to distinguish one firm from another. Bosseo’s public page describes entity and brand grounding through consistent firm name, attorneys, locations, and practice areas. It also describes structured data and clean site architecture as ways to help systems verify those details. For Bellwood, consistency matters when the site names a local service area, county, state, office location, or attorney. The census record confirms Bellwood’s county relationship; it does not confirm that the firm has an office there. Your site should never turn a service area into an office claim.

Recommended approach

Audit the firm name, attorney names, practice descriptions, address information, contact details, and service-area wording across the website. Ask for a review of structured data and site architecture, but require the firm to approve every factual field. Remove or correct any wording that implies a Bellwood office when the firm has not established one.

4. Use local scope to guide, not inflate, content coverage

Bosseo’s public page connects AI SEO with city-specific pages and a broader content engine intended to serve Google and AI search. That does not mean every possible location deserves a page. A useful Bellwood page should add information about the firm’s actual service relationship with Bellwood and Chesterfield County. It should not repeat the location name around unsupported claims about residents, competition, case types, or likely results. Google’s guidance states that scaled pages need original value, accuracy, and relevance, and that automation does not guarantee crawling, indexing, or search visibility.

Recommended approach

Set a coverage rule before creating local pages: publish a page only when the firm can provide distinct, accurate information for that geographic area and practice. Compare a Bellwood page with any Chesterfield County or Virginia page to remove duplication. Treat indexing and visibility as outcomes to observe, never as automatic consequences of publishing.

5. Measure qualified inquiries instead of treating visibility as the result

Being easier for an AI system to understand is not the same as proving that a consultation is qualified. Bosseo’s public page describes AI answer monitoring and an ROI Dashboard that tracks AI citations alongside rankings, leads, and calls. The available location evidence does not provide Bellwood search volume, competition, lead volume, conversion rate, or revenue. A sound evaluation therefore needs agreed definitions: what counts as a Bellwood-related inquiry, what makes an inquiry qualified, and how the firm records source information when a prospective client mentions AI, Google, a referral, or another channel.

Recommended approach

Ask Bosseo to define the proposed measurement fields before work begins. At minimum, decide how the firm will record geographic relevance, practice area, consultation status, and stated source when those details are available. Review visibility and inquiries separately; do not treat an AI citation, ranking, call, or form submission as a retained matter without the firm’s own qualification records.
